The study of community leaders environmental health behavior intentions, behaviors and promoting environmental health education of community in central area of Taiwan. Abstract Environmental health of community is related to the quality of public life. If environmental health is not well, it would affect the health, life quality of the residents, even health and life. The community leaders are the promoter of community business. Therefore, it would help the communities to promote their environmental health tasks to realize the community leaders environmental health behavior intentions and behaviors. This study was to explore The community leaders environmental health behavior intentions, behaviors and the needs of environmental health education of communities in central area of Taiwan. The subjects of this study were heads of village and subward, chairmen of community organizations, committee leaders of apartment houses, who lived in central area of Taiwan. There were 950 community leaders which were stratified randomly and sampled out as subjects of the questionnaire. To fulfill the needs of this study, four environmental health experts, ten leaders of model environmental community and twenty officers of environmental health were interviewed. The results were shown as follows: only 30.6% respondents were satisfied with environmental health of their communities; and the most important problems of community environmental health were environmental cleaning(57.8%), wastes treatment(50.2%), beautifying and greenifying(49.8%), stray dogs(39.1%) and vectors(33.6%). There were 71.6% respondents obtained the environmental health information from televisions, 19.3% were from newspapers and magazines. Besides, 41.0% respondents expressed environmental health education of communities were not enough, and 9.2% showed extremely not enough. This revealed the environmental health education of the community must be reinforced. The scores of community leaders attitude, IV
subjective norm, perceived behavioral control, behavior intention and behavior of environmental health were positive. The correlations among attitude, subjective norm, perceived behavioral control, behavior and behavior intention were significant and positive. In the structure of behavior intention, both the respondents community environmental health attitude and perceived behavioral control would affect the respondents behavior intention, which could explain 44.1% variation of behavior intention. Respondents also expressed a shortage of funds(71.2%), manpower(50.2%) and residents uncompliance(43.7%) which were the main reasons obstructed community environmental health tasks. According to the results of questionnaire survey and interview, this study provided community environmental health problem solving and education model. (1) Problems solving model for community environmental health: Enthusiastic community leaders appeal and gather people to plan for the environmental health problems of community, and establish volunteers organization. At the beginning, they improve the environmental cleaning, wastes treatment, etc. That would put around people force, participation feeling together, and then community environmental health work can be practicable. (2) Environmental health education of community model: When solving community environmental health problems and promotings of environmental health education were conducted at the same time. Both propaganda for volunteers and community environmental health being improved would let residents concern their community environmental health problems more, and let them have positive environmental health attitude; then more and more residents participated the community environmental health works voluntarily. Then the residents who had positive environmental health behaviors would propagandize and encourage other residents to participate, and also reinforced their cognition. It formed the feedback mechanism of community environmental health education.
